Guest network outside the parental-control policy
How common it is: not established; outcome is router-configuration-specific.
Detection
The device appears in the guest-network client list rather than the primary LAN, or obtains an address from a guest VLAN/subnet that has different policy.
Fix (technical)
Apply the same intended child policy to the guest network, or do not make the guest credentials available to the child. UI path: router-specific; no universal EN/DE path exists. Verify that DNS, IPv4,…
Fix (relational)
A guest network often exists for a legitimate reason. Explain why it has different trust assumptions rather than turning every available network into a hidden trap.
Residual risk
Other unmanaged Wi-Fi networks and cellular data remain unaffected.
